#a29453 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a29453 is composed of 63.5% red, 58%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.6% magenta, 48.8%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 49.4 degrees, a saturation of 32.2% and a lightness of 48%. #a29453 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a6 with #452900.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#a29453 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a29453 has RGB values of R:162, G:148,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.49,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10654803.

Shades and Tints of #a29453
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060603 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a29453
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7c79 is the less saturated color, while #edc508 is the most saturated one.
